Able to measuring blood stress from the wrist

This can, reportecly, be the successor to the primary version launched again in December 2021. That gadget has acquired crucial approval for being one of many few wearables out there that may measure blood stress from the wrist. The Samsung line is one other such wearable, though it does require calibration and the readings are solely on-demand. 

Huawei Watch D is provided with a high-precision stress sensor, intricate stress suggestions controls, and diminished air resistance to make sure correct blood stress readings. It utilises the Huawei TruBP blood stress algorithm, which is predicated on a sophisticated cascade mannequin.

Whenever you set off an on-demand studying, the wearable inflates, very similar to a miniature conventional cuff-style monitor, as a result of micro-pump mechanism. A studying will seem on the display after a brief wait.

However the Huawei Watch D doesn’t cease at simply measuring blood stress. It contains customizable sensible blood stress reminders and offers insights into blood pressure-related points, train, and weight. The gadget goals to assist customers enhance their total well being by offering precious health-related data.

Moreover, Watch D boasts a number of different options. It will possibly take on-demand ECG readings and observe coronary heart fee (with an eight-channel high-sensitivity optical sensor), day by day exercise, sleep, and round 70 completely different sports activities. Huawei has acknowledged that it plans so as to add steady physique temperature detection expertise to its wearables sooner or later, so maybe we’d see this built-in into Watch D2.

One other space of enchancment on Watch D2 might do with water resistance. The present iteration has solely a IP68 water and mud resistance which makes it okay to put on within the rain. However you aren’t capable of swim with it. Having stated that, it in all probability will survive being submerged in water for a really brief time.

Huawei just lately unveiled the Xuanji sensing system,. The identify “Xuanji” combines “Xuan,” which means darkish blue or black, and “Ji,” which means an instrument or sensor, reflecting its goal: a complicated device for correct and well timed well being assessments. The system, referred to as TruSense, is constructed on six key parameters—pace, flexibility, responsiveness, extension, accuracy, and comprehensiveness.

The Xuanji system is able to assessing emotional states and predicting potential emotional problems. It collects coronary heart fee interval (RRI) knowledge each 10 minutes and evaluates 30 completely different traits to find out stress ranges and emotional states, providing predictions for emotional dangers as much as two weeks prematurely. Moreover, the system helps over 60 detection sensors, offering complete well being insights.
